Billy Idol could be Aerosmith's new lead singer?!?
This is just plain bizarre: Billy Idol is one of the names Aerosmith is considering as a replacement lead singer.
Guitarist Joe Perry and the band reportedly are ready to start auditioning lead singers to replace (at least temporarily) Steven Tyler, who has been sidelined by rehab stints and medical problems.
Among the names in the mix: Lenny Kravitz, former Queen singer Paul Rodgers ... and Billy Idol.
"Joe said he wanted to talk to Billy about joining Aerosmith, because the band were having problems with Steven. As far as I know Idol did not show up due to having a cold," a source told Classic Rock magazine.
Perry has admitted to talking to other singers, but hasn't named names. "(There's) a few people we've talked to, and we'll see how it goes."
